			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>Northminster would like to invite you to  join us as we journey with Jesus through his final week before Easter.</p>
<p><strong>Thursday Communion Service, 7:00 p.m.</strong>:  This is traditionally known as Maundy Thursday—the night Jesus celebrated the Last Supper with his disciples.  In this service, we will experience the passion of Jesus through the use of our senses:  taste, touch, seeing, hearing, and smelling.</p>
<p><strong>Good Friday Service, 7:00 p.m.</strong>:  In this service, we will journey through the suffering of Jesus toward the cross.  It will be a service of darkness, as we begin the service in full brightness and leave the service in total darkness, representing the darkness of the death of the Son of God.</p>

<p>There are, as I see it, two reasons to give everyone a chance to share their thoughts.  The first is, as I mentioned above, to give each person a voice.  We need to be in dialogue about these kinds of things, always open and willing to listen to each other, as well as to share honestly and lovingly with each other.</p>
<p>The second reason for allowing everyone to share their thoughts has to do with the role of Session (our board of elders).  We are Presbyterians, and as Presbyterians we are led by the elders that we elect.  The job of the elders is to discern the will of God.  This is important—it is not to simply make a decision by majority vote, but to listen to the Spirit of God and then make a decision based on what they sense God is saying.  And one of the critical ways by which elders can hear the Spirit of God is by listening to the people of God.</p>
